multiversx-flash-loan-patterns
OfficialSecurely build flash loan operations.
Authormultiversx
Version1.0.0
Installs0
System Documentation
What problem does it solve?
This Skill provides a robust pattern to securely implement operations that temporarily lend assets, execute arbitrary logic via a callback, and verify repayment within a single atomic transaction on MultiversX.
Core Features & Use Cases
- Atomic Transactions: Ensures that lending, execution, and verification happen as a single, indivisible unit. If repayment fails, the entire transaction reverts.
- Security Guards: Implements essential checks like reentrancy guards, same-shard validation, and endpoint validation to prevent exploits.
- Use Case: Ideal for implementing flash loans, atomic swaps with verification, or temporary grants where assets are borrowed and must be returned within the same transaction.
Quick Start
Use the multiversx-flash-loan-patterns skill to implement an atomic operation for lending tokens and executing a callback.
Dependency Matrix
Required Modules
None requiredComponents
Standard package💻 Claude Code Installation
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.
Please help me install this Skill: Name: multiversx-flash-loan-patterns Download link: https://github.com/multiversx/mx-ai-skills/archive/main.zip#multiversx-flash-loan-patterns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
Agent Skills Search Helper
Install a tiny helper to your Agent, search and equip skill from 223,000+ vetted skills library on demand.